Transaction 6baaab397c765843a54376cd7073b37f335db3704681a85d288590da4f5e4720
1 Input
1 Output
-
6baaab397c765843a54376cd7073b37f335db3704681a85d288590da4f5e4720:0
- value
- 186889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04ce5df17e31c908286a01de29a3ef8ef1127850 OP_EQUAL
- address
- 328RqwRum46dhUjvSeN4JSMsWUciiwQawz